Muskogee Public Schools Weekly COVID-19 Update for Aug. 31- Sept. 7, 2020
MUSKOGEE, Okla. - Muskogee Public Schools in a move to remain transparent with its families, staff, and stakeholders will provide a weekly update regarding COVID-19 positive tests associated with the district. This update covers the week of August 31- Sept. 7, 2020.
The district had one positive COVID-19 test which was previously reported on Friday. That positive test was a certified staff member at Pershing Elementary.
In each positive case, the program area director or the supervisor was notified of the positive COVID-19 test and the appropriate protocols were followed. These individuals have began quarantine for 10 days and are following the Muskogee County Health Department guidelines. All of these individuals will be required to provide a negative COVID-19 test before returning.
If any student/staff member is having symptoms that prompt him or her to get a COVID-19 test, that individual should follow CDC guidelines of 10-day quarantine and 48-hour symptom-free protocol from the onset of symptoms or positive test.
